Key Features of Microsoft Dynamics 365 Supply Chain Management
1. End-to-End Supply Chain Visibility
Dynamics 365 provides real-time insights across your entire supply chain network. You can track and monitor every step of your business process. This 360-degree visibility helps your businesses respond swiftly to disruptions and optimize their operations.
2. Intelligent Demand Forecasting
Using AI like Copilot, Dynamics 365 uses historical data and external factors to predict demand patterns accurately. This helps businesses ensure they have the proper inventory at the right time, minimizing stockouts and overstocking.
3. Inventory Management
The platform allows businesses to efficiently manage inventory levels, track the movement of products, and automate stock replenishment. With features such as warehouse management, order fulfillment, and real-time tracking, businesses can significantly improve their supply chain operations.
4. Production Planning and Scheduling
With advanced planning and scheduling tools, Dynamics 365 helps businesses simplify production processes. This includes resource allocation, production scheduling, and capacity planning. By automating these processes, companies can reduce lead times and ensure that production stays aligned with demand.
5. Procurement and Sourcing
Dynamics 365 enables businesses to optimize procurement and sourcing processes. The system provides tools for supplier management, contract negotiations, and purchasing. This helps companies to reduce procurement costs, maintain supplier relationships, and ensure timely material availability.
6. Warehouse Management
With the warehouse management capabilities of Dynamics 365, businesses can enhance their warehouse operations through better inventory tracking, layout planning, and efficient picking and packing. The system integrates with barcode scanners and mobile devices to boost operational accuracy.
7. Transportation and Distribution Management
Dynamics 365 Supply Chain Management integrates transportation management, allowing businesses to effectively plan and manage their logistics network. It helps optimize shipping routes, reduce costs, and improve delivery times.
8. Advanced Analytics and Reporting
Using Power BI, Dynamics 365 provides advanced analytics and real-time reports on your supply chain performance. This data-driven insight allows your business to make informed decisions, identify trends, and drive continuous improvement across operations.
9. IoT Integration
The platform integrates with IoT devices to provide real-time data on machinery, production lines, and other critical equipment. This helps prevent downtime by enabling predictive maintenance and real-time equipment health monitoring.
10. Product Lifecycle Management (PLM)
You can integrate Dynamics 365 Supply Chain Management with PLM to help businesses manage their product design, development, and manufacturing processes. This allows your products to be developed efficiently and meet market demands.

8. Global Reach
Dynamics 365 Supply Chain Management has support for multiple currencies, languages, and country-specific legislation, which is suitable for multinational organizations. Organizations can manage their supply chain geographically with regional compliance and visibility.
